Abstract :
Analytical expressions for the input impedance of rectangular microstrip resonators used in the microstrip array antennas, fed by a microstrip network on the backside of the substrate are derived. Using the feeding-technique from the backside of the substrate, microstrip antenna arrays with unequally spaced elements can be built to reduce the sidelobe levels or to built dual frequency antennas with low side lobe levels. The accuracy of the developed formulas is discussed and applications in microstrip antennas with low sidelobe levels and in dual frequency antennas will be demonstrated.
